The Acer Nitro 5 Gaming Laptop is powered by a 10th Gen Intel Core i5-10300H processor and N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1650 Ti graphics, featuring a 15.6” Full HD IPS display with a 144Hz refresh rate. With 8GB DDR4 RAM and a 256GB NVMe SSD, it offers ample performance for gaming and multimedia tasks. The laptop includes advanced cooling technology, a backlit keyboard, and Wi-Fi 6 connectivity, making it a perfect choice for gamers and professionals alike.

So Far, So Good

As of today, 3/21/2021, I've had this computer now for 4 days.I bought this computer as an early birthday gift to myself and to replace an old laptop. While I know a few things about computers, I don't claim to know enough to build my own computer. I was a bit scared to get this; gaming laptops have a stereotype of looking "edgy" with sharp corners and LEDs targeted at "hardcore" gamers. I wanted, at the very least, a powerful, competent, portable gaming rig, and I seem to have gotten what I want out of this.PROS:1. This computer is no slouch! After a quick Windows setup, I was up and at 'em, downloading my Steam games in hardly any time at all. Within literal seconds, I was playing my favorite games at max settings with no problems.2. For something primarily made of plastic, it feels really nice and smooth to the touch.3. After a RAM upgrade (I upgraded the RAM from 8GB to 16GB before first boot), this computer can handle anything I throw at it.4. The keyboard is really nice. I'm still getting my bearings with it (I'm not used to a laptop with a numpad), but the keys feel nice and springy, they aren't loud while typing, and the illumination is nicer than I thought it'd be. You couldn't mistake it for anything other than a laptop aimed at gaming.5. Battery life is fine. Not terrible, not great, but serviceable.6. This bad boy stays nice and cool while gaming! It never got unbearably hot to the touch or loud with its fans. While playing the most intensive PC game I own (Planet Coaster, lol) at max settings, I didn't encounter any dropped frames, hiccups, stutters or lag.7. The speakers are nice. Good for gaming and watching YouTube videos.8. The screen is crisp, clear and bright.CONS:1. As stated above, this particular model comes with a single stick of 8GB of DDR4 RAM. I'd say don't spring for anything less than 16GB if you're going to be playing graphic heavy games (or games in general, really), but this wasn't an issue that another stick (or two if you're going higher; I believe this laptop supports 32GB at max?) of RAM couldn't fix.2. Even though the plastic chassis is nice and smooth, it's also a shiny fingerprint magnet, so have a microfiber cloth handy for wipe downs (with the unit turned off, of course).3. The offset trackpad is a bit of a hinderance for me right now, four days of usage in, but I'm sure I'll get used to it over time.4. There is no webcam cover.5. Again, something I'll probably get used to with time: because there is a full numpad to the right of the keyboard, the keyboard is also offset and I tend to misinput and mistype more often. I'll think that I pressed a key when I really hadn't.6. SO. MUCH. BLOATWARE. Most of it can be uninstalled though, so that's a good thing.7. It has a 256GB NVMe SSD. If you play a lot of games or really big games, you're going to fill that up fast. Luckily, you an upgrade this with another NVMe SSD or a SATA drive (the laptop comes with a SATA cable for easy installation).FINAL THOUGHTS:All in all, I'm quite pleased with my purchase of the Acer Nitro 5. I hope I can still say that 1, 2, even 5 years down the line.

After 4 years of heavy gaming and even game development, this is still my go to.

I've now had this laptop for over 4 years and it is still going strong. This is my trusty little gaming friend. I currently have it hooked up to a 24 inch monitor on a desk by my bed, a desk that I bought on Amazon, a chair that I bought on Amazon, and a keyboard and mouse combo that I bought on Amazon lol... About a year ago, I bought a 16gb stick of RAM and it was super easy to install. The modular capabilities are really nice. My only gripe is that the graphics card isn't very good, it's only a 4gb video card so a lot of modern AAA games it simply can't handle. But this puppy is still basically running like new 4 years later. I have seen people on here saying that theirs didn't last a year, but if you actually take care of your stuff that's not a problem. It's your fault if you can't make a computer of this price range last you longer than a year. After all this time, I still have no issues with the laptop. I was worried in the beginning that the overheating might become an issue, but it since has not been a problem. Do yourself a favor and get a cooling station to set it on. In my opinion, this is not really a good laptop but it is an excellent portable desktop. You don't want to use it on your lap, and the battery is basically useless. My battery stopped keeping a charge less than a year after getting this. But for the price being as low as it is, none of these things are really that big of a deal. I use this computer to develop games on, so it's obviously nothing to sneeze at. Like I said, if you take care of your stuff it will last a lot longer. This isn't some Chromebook that you can just toss around and never clean and not worry about destroying it because it's cheap, this is a moderately expensive gaming machine. Treat it with care like it's a precious thing. This computer has continued to be my constant companion through many nights of gaming, and it is leagues better than a console in many many ways. However, if I had the chance to get a different computer instead I probably would have. As you've probably guessed from all the other stuff I said about it, it's not perfect by any means. But am I satisfied with my purchase? Absolutely.

Great gaming laptop

This laptop is great for gaming, which is all I use it for. I got the i5 version and I’m impressed with how well it handles AAA games.There are a couple of negatives, for sure, but they can be overlooked for the most part.First, storage is minimal. Luckily, it has a second m.2 port for a drive as well as room for a standard SATA SSD or HDD. I added a 1TB m.2 drive, another 1TB SSD, an external 1TB HDD, and an external 2TB m.2 SSD. That’s enough storage for many games, and probably overkill for most people. But I have a collection of games that I want access to at any time. It handles all of the drives and games really well. Instant status on most of them.Next is battery life. It’s bad. Like really bad. I’ve done two battery powered gaming sessions with it and I’m lucky to get an hour and a half off play time.The fans can be really loud. Necessary, I’m sure, but they can get up there. You can put them into Whisper mode when streaming, though.Other than those few negatives, I can say that this is an amazing laptop. I’m able to play AAA games at ultra settings while streaming them out and the computer handles it well.Startups are instantaneous. You get to your desktop before your external monitor even catches up. It’s great!Programs load FAST. All of the games I have startup quickly. All of the stores (GOG, Steam, Battle.net, Epic) startup quickly so you can get to your libraries super quick.I should add that I upgraded the RAM to 32GB.Overall, I recommend this laptop to any gamer if you need even more power, the i7 version can offer even more, which we’ll likely be my next purchase.
